CVE-2023-28720

CVSS 3.1 Score 6.1 of 10 (medium)

Details

Published Feb 14, 2024
CWE ID 665

Summary

CVE-2023-28720 is a vulnerability affecting certain versions of Intel(R) PROSet/Wireless and Intel(R) Killer(TM) Wi-Fi software. The issue arises from improper initialization, which could potentially enable a denial-of-service attack by an unauthenticated user through adjacent access. Successful exploitation of this vulnerability may lead to wireless network disruption, causing inconvenience or downtime. Users are urged to update their software to the latest version to mitigate this risk.
